Rough Water

My home state, Virginia, is considered the second worst state for toxic chemicals being dumped into our waterways—18 million pounds in our lakes, rivers, and streams every year. Recent studies have found elevated levels of chemicals such as arsenic, mercury, and benzene. Exposure to these chemicals has been linked to cancer, developmental disorders, and reproductive disorders.

Fish and other wildlife, as well as different plant species, are dependent on clean water for survival. We must expand and enforce the provisions of the Clean Water Act and persuade industries to use safer alternatives to these toxic chemicals.
